Web5 de nov. de 2024 · The Island of the Dolls was previously owned by a local man, Julián Santana Barrera, before his mysterious death in 2001. The story goes that over 50 years ago Santana Barrera saw a little girl and her sisters swimming along the bank of the river when the strong current carried one of them away.
